Re: Scorpion Performance buying Crane cams

Apparently Scorpion was not able to make the deal happen, was out-bid by S&S Motorcycle products, who only took the electronics and motorcycle valve train properties, but took all copyrights and the name, as well as the inventory. They left the property and all the machines, so when the Crane automotive valve train inventory is gone, there will be no more made. Electronics and motorcycle valve train stuff only.
